        /// <summary>
        /// Handler for when a fingerprint is captured.
        /// </summary>
        /// <param name="captureResult">contains info and data on the fingerprint capture</param>
        private void OnCaptured(CaptureResult captureResult)
        {
            try
            {
                // Check capture quality and throw an error if bad.
                if (!_sender.CheckCaptureResult(captureResult))
                {
                    return;
                }

                SendMessage(Action.SendMessage, "A finger was captured.");

                DataResult <Fmd> resultConversion = FeatureExtraction.CreateFmdFromFid(captureResult.Data, Constants.Formats.Fmd.ANSI);
                if (captureResult.ResultCode != Constants.ResultCode.DP_SUCCESS)
                {
                    _sender.Reset = true;
                    throw new Exception(captureResult.ResultCode.ToString());
                }

                if (count == 0)
                {
                    rightIndex = resultConversion.Data;
                    count     += 1;
                    SendMessage(Action.SendMessage, "Now place your right thumb on the reader.");
                }
                else if (count == 1)
                {
                    rightThumb = resultConversion.Data;
                    count     += 1;
                    SendMessage(Action.SendMessage, "Now place any finger on the reader.");
                }
                else if (count == 2)
                {
                    anyFinger = resultConversion.Data;
                    Fmd[] fmds = new Fmd[2];
                    fmds[0] = rightIndex;
                    fmds[1] = rightThumb;

                    // See the SDK documentation for an explanation on threshold scores.
                    int thresholdScore = DPFJ_PROBABILITY_ONE * 1 / 100000;

                    IdentifyResult identifyResult = Comparison.Identify(anyFinger, 0, fmds, thresholdScore, 2);
                    if (identifyResult.ResultCode != Constants.ResultCode.DP_SUCCESS)
                    {
                        _sender.Reset = true;
                        throw new Exception(identifyResult.ResultCode.ToString());
                    }

                    SendMessage(Action.SendMessage, "Identification resulted in the following number of matches: " + identifyResult.Indexes.Length.ToString());
                    SendMessage(Action.SendMessage, "Place your right index finger on the reader.");
                    count = 0;
                }
            }
            catch (Exception ex)
            {
                // Send error message, then close form
                SendMessage(Action.SendMessage, "Error:  " + ex.Message);
            }
        }

        /// <summary>
        /// Handler for when a fingerprint is captured.
        /// </summary>
        /// <param name="captureResult">contains info and data on the fingerprint capture</param>
        private void OnCaptured(CaptureResult captureResult)
        {
            try
            {
                // Check capture quality and throw an error if bad.
                if (!_sender.CheckCaptureResult(captureResult))
                {
                    return;
                }

                count++;

                DataResult <Fmd> resultConversion = FeatureExtraction.CreateFmdFromFid(captureResult.Data, Constants.Formats.Fmd.ANSI);

                SendMessage(Action.SendMessage, "A finger was captured.  \r\nCount:  " + (count));

                if (resultConversion.ResultCode != Constants.ResultCode.DP_SUCCESS)
                {
                    _sender.Reset = true;
                    throw new Exception(resultConversion.ResultCode.ToString());
                }

                preenrollmentFmds.Add(resultConversion.Data);

                if (count >= 4)
                {
                    DataResult <Fmd> resultEnrollment = DPUruNet.Enrollment.CreateEnrollmentFmd(Constants.Formats.Fmd.ANSI, preenrollmentFmds);

                    if (resultEnrollment.ResultCode == Constants.ResultCode.DP_SUCCESS)
                    {
                        SendMessage(Action.SendMessage, "An enrollment FMD was successfully created.");
                        SendMessage(Action.SendMessage, "Place a finger on the reader.");
                        preenrollmentFmds.Clear();
                        count = 0;
                        return;
                    }
                    else if (resultEnrollment.ResultCode == Constants.ResultCode.DP_ENROLLMENT_INVALID_SET)
                    {
                        SendMessage(Action.SendMessage, "Enrollment was unsuccessful.  Please try again.");
                        SendMessage(Action.SendMessage, "Place a finger on the reader.");
                        preenrollmentFmds.Clear();
                        count = 0;
                        return;
                    }
                }

                SendMessage(Action.SendMessage, "Now place the same finger on the reader.");
            }
            catch (Exception ex)
            {
                // Send error message, then close form
                SendMessage(Action.SendMessage, "Error:  " + ex.Message);
            }
        }

        /// <summary>
        /// Handler for when a fingerprint is captured.
        /// </summary>
        /// <param name="captureResult">contains info and data on the fingerprint capture</param>
        private void OnCaptured(CaptureResult captureResult)
        {
            try
            {
                // Check capture quality and throw an error if bad.
                if (!_sender.CheckCaptureResult(captureResult))
                {
                    return;
                }

                SendMessage(Action.SendMessage, "A finger was captured.");

                DataResult <Fmd> resultConversion = FeatureExtraction.CreateFmdFromFid(captureResult.Data, Constants.Formats.Fmd.ANSI);
                if (resultConversion.ResultCode != Constants.ResultCode.DP_SUCCESS)
                {
                    _sender.Reset = true;
                    throw new Exception(resultConversion.ResultCode.ToString());
                }

                if (count == 0)
                {
                    firstFinger = resultConversion.Data;
                    count      += 1;
                    SendMessage(Action.SendMessage, "Now place the same or a different finger on the reader.");
                }
                else if (count == 1)
                {
                    secondFinger = resultConversion.Data;
                    CompareResult compareResult = Comparison.Compare(firstFinger, 0, secondFinger, 0);
                    if (compareResult.ResultCode != Constants.ResultCode.DP_SUCCESS)
                    {
                        _sender.Reset = true;
                        throw new Exception(compareResult.ResultCode.ToString());
                    }

                    SendMessage(Action.SendMessage, "Comparison resulted in a dissimilarity score of " + compareResult.Score.ToString() + (compareResult.Score < (PROBABILITY_ONE / 100000) ? " (fingerprints matched)" : " (fingerprints did not match)"));
                    SendMessage(Action.SendMessage, "Place a finger on the reader.");
                    count = 0;
                }
            }
            catch (Exception ex)
            {
                // Send error message, then close form
                SendMessage(Action.SendMessage, "Error:  " + ex.Message);
            }
        }
